NHL Trade Buzz: Top Three Potential Deals for Sharks’ Timothy Liljegren Surface

December 13, 2025 2 Min Read
Share
SHARE

If the San Jose Sharks decide to sell, defenseman Timothy Liljegren could become a key player to watch. The 26-year-old is currently seeking unrestricted free agent status and might attract interest from teams needing to strengthen their defense heading into the playoffs.

With that in mind, here are three teams that might target Liljegren if the Sharks make him available this season:

Detroit Red Wings
The Red Wings could benefit from an upgrade on their top right-side defense pairing, and Liljegren might fill that role nicely, potentially stepping ahead of veteran Travis Hamonic.

New York Islanders
The Islanders are performing well in the 2025-26 season and may look to add players at the trade deadline. They could use more right-side defensive depth, making Liljegren a logical addition.

Ottawa Senators
The Senators also need to bolster their blue line depth. Liljegren could fit perfectly on their bottom pairing and provide an additional option for their penalty kill unit.
